LM13 UVW is a 2013 Mercedes-benz Sprinter in Grey with a 2,143c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 53.3%.
Across all 2013 Mercedes-benz Sprinter models, the average MOT pass rate is 74.8% with a typical mileage of 136,051 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Mercedes-benz Sprinter f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 175,127 recorded failures. If you're considering buying LM13 UVW,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Mercedes-benz Sprinter typically stays on UK roads for around 30 years. At 13 years old, this Mercedes-benz Sprinter is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
